Derek & Hannah Jeter select Smith & Associates Real Estate to sell Tampa Waterfront Residence for $29 million

Baseball great Derek Jeter and his wife Hannah have listed their Tampa home with Smith & Associates Real Estate agent, Stephen Gay, for $29 million. The stunning, one of a kind, custom-designed private estate was completed in 2012, on 345 feet of open bay on the largest ever assembled waterfront property on Davis Islands.

According to Gay, “This is the most impressive home to ever hit the market in the Tampa Bay area. It is the perfect fit for the luxury-minded buyer who wants the utmost in quality and impeccable attention to detail in conjunction with the security and privacy that this 1.25-acre walled estate provides.”

The expansive residence, the largest in South Tampa at just under 22,000 square feet, was built with the finest materials available; from the hand-carved Connecticut granite and limestone facade to the state-of-the-art home automation that controls almost every aspect of the home including the security, lighting, window treatments, climate, and entertainment systems.

Painstaking detail ensured that this masterpiece showcased all that bayfront living in Florida has to offer with waterfront views from most rooms, almost 9,000 square feet of picturesque outdoor covered porches and balconies, a dock with two boat lifts, a heated spa, and an 80-foot saltwater lap pool.  Expertly maintained grounds with lush tropical landscaping give the home a serene feel while also providing privacy.

Gay says “What makes this home so unique is the mix of large entertaining areas as well as more intimate rooms for private family gatherings.  You can get lost in most homes of this size, but even with all of its grandeur, this house is a perfect fit for today’s modern lifestyle.” 

Passing through the gates of this stately property and walking up the limestone steps, the splendor of the first impression is further augmented by entering the double hand-crafted solid hardwood doors leading to a soaring 24-foot foyer with floor to ceiling glass windows, overlooking the bubbling fountains, spa, and pool, and expansive bay views.

Immediately, you are wowed by the artistry and brilliance of the talented local craftsman that expertly fashioned the fine details including the solid hardwood millwork, hand-polished Venetian plaster, tailored silk draperies, marble mosaic tiles, and others too numerous to mention.

One of the most unique features of the home is the expansive clubroom that has a full-service bar, billiards & game table, multiple TVs, and a sitting area.  The glass corner wall of this room completely opens up to take advantage of its outdoor porch overlooking the water.    

The 7 bedroom 8 full and 8 half-bath home boasts an intimate owner’s retreat, with a seating area and fireplace, two spacious custom closets, a spa-like bath with steam shower, and opens to a private balcony where you can enjoy the breathtaking vista.

As one would expect of a home of this caliber there are some very special features that help to differentiate it: wine cellar, in-home movie theater, professional gym, in-law suite, an au-pair wing complete with a living area and kitchen, outdoor kitchen, and grilling area, full home generator, air-conditioned garage to accommodate 6 cars, scullery, and additional laundry room, and more.

Jeter says, “Davis Islands provided a quiet, safe, and friendly lifestyle that we will always cherish.”

Jeter and his family now reside in Miami, Florida where he is part owner and CEO of the Miami Marlins baseball team.
